Get in Touch** The BMW repair market serving Orinda, California, is characterized by high-quality, specialized independent shops located primarily in adjacent cities like Lafayette and Walnut Creek, with premium "destination" shops in nearby Emeryville and Berkeley. Orinda itself, due to its size and residential nature, does not have a dedicated BMW specialist within its borders. The competition among the top-tier providers is strong, centered on technical expertise and customer service rather than price. The average quality of service is exceptionally high, as these shops cater to a knowledgeable and discerning clientele in one of the nation's most affluent regions. Technicians often have factory training or dealership backgrounds. Pricing is premium, reflecting the Bay Area's cost of labor and the high level of specialization required. Customers can expect to pay $180-$250 per hour for labor, but this is still typically 20-40% less than nearby BMW dealerships. For Orinda residents, access to world-class BMW independent repair is convenient, with multiple top-rated options just a 5-15 minute drive away.

Common issues for BMWs in Orinda include oil leaks from gaskets (like the valve cover and oil filter housing), electrical system faults, and suspension component wear. The hilly terrain and winding roads of the Lamorinda area can accelerate wear on suspension and braking systems, making regular inspections important.
Independent BMW specialist shops in the Orinda area typically charge $180-$220 per hour for labor, which is often 20-30% less than the local dealership's rate. This provides significant savings while still offering expert, brand-specific knowledge and service.
Look for a shop with BMW-specific diagnostic tools (like ISTA), certified BMW technicians (with credentials from BMW STEP or similar), and strong local reviews. In Orinda, a reputable shop will also be familiar with issues from coastal moisture and the specific models popular in our community.
Always seek a BMW specialist for engine diagnostics, complex electrical issues, transmission work, and advanced drivetrain services. For general maintenance like brakes or tires, a qualified general mechanic may suffice, but for optimal performance and value retention, a specialist is recommended.
Yes, California's strict Smog Check program requires that any check engine light or emissions-related repairs be properly diagnosed and fixed by a licensed technician at a STAR-certified station. Many BMW specialists in Orinda are STAR-certified to handle these mandatory biennial tests.
